Known issues by generation
The Mercedes-AMG Project ONE is equipped with a sophisticated F1-derived 1.6L turbocharged V6 engine, requiring meticulous care and servicing. The mandatory rebuild interval is set at approximately 50,000 km (31,000 miles), necessitating a full engine service at Brixworth UK or an AMG-certified facility to maintain optimal performance. The dual MGU-K and MGU-H electric machines require precise management to ensure effective thermal performance, and only certified hypercar service facilities can provide the necessary care. Compliance with AMG's service protocols is essential for preserving both performance and collector value.

Donation process for this model
Donating a hypercar like the Mercedes-AMG Project ONE involves a precise process to ensure compliance with IRS regulations. A qualified appraisal is mandatory, along with completing IRS Form 8283 Section B to substantiate the vehicle's value, which routinely exceeds the $5,000 threshold. It is crucial to transport the vehicle using insurance-bonded enclosed transport to avoid any risk to its condition. Additionally, a pre-donation AMG-Performance-Center-certified PPI is required to authenticate the vehicle's service history and condition.
